e01c17523a contrib/rpm: remove NetworkManager-devel package
NetworkManager-devel package contained development headers that
are useful without libnm-glib and without glib. But it is also
based on the legacy libnm-glib library as it has headers like
"/usr/include/NetworkManager/NetworkManager.h".

A glib-free devel package based on the new libnm library would
be needed to provide "/usr/include/libnm/nm-dbus-interface.h".

But that would amount to 4 devel packages. Instead, just move
the content of NetworkManager-devel into NetworkManager-glib-devel
package.

Note that NetworkManager-devel already contained several truely
libnm-glib dependent files, like the vala bindings (which require
libnm-glib). So that was another bug in the packaging and is fixed
by moving it all to NetworkManager-glib-devel.

https://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=755938

7bf10a75db build: extract version macros from "nm-version.h" to new header file "nm-version-macros.h"
For libnm library, "nm-dbus-interface.h" contains defines like the D-Bus
paths of NetworkManager. It is desirable to have this header usable without
having a dependency on "glib.h", for example for a QT application. For that,
commit c0852964a8 removed that dependancy.

For libnm-glib library, the analog to "nm-dbus-interface.h" is
"NetworkManager.h", and the same applies there. Commit
159e827a72 removed that include.
However, that broke build on PackageKit [1] which expected to get the
version macros by including "NetworkManager.h". So at least for libnm-glib,
we need to preserve old behavior so that a user including
"NetworkManager.h" gets the version macros, but not "glib.h".

Extract the version macros to a new header file "nm-version-macros.h".
This header doesn't include "glib.h" and can be included from
"NetworkManager.h". This gives as previous behavior and a glib-free
include.

For libnm we still don't include "nm-version-macros.h" to "nm-dbus-interface.h".
Very few users will actually need the version macros, but not using
libnm.
Users that use libnm, should just include (libnm's) "NetworkManager.h" to
get all headers.
As a special case, a user who doesn't want to use glib/libnm, but still
needs both "nm-dbus-interface.h" and "nm-version-macros.h", can include
them both separately.

640eb8f284 supplicant: allow with_system_ca_path to be a file name (rh #1236548)
NetworkManager uses wpa_supplicant, which in turn calls OpenSSL for verifying
certificates. wpa_supplicant calls
SSL_CTX_load_verify_locations(ctx, CAfile, CApath)
using its ca_cert and ca_path options as CAfile and CApath parameters.

We have a configure time option with_system_ca_path to override ca_path.
However, it doesn't work when a system (like Fedora) only uses bundled PEM
certificates instead of a directory with hashed certificates ([1], [2]).

So this commit allows setting --with_system_ca_path to a file name (the
trusted certificate bundle). Then the name is used to populate wpa_supplicant's
ca_cert instead of ca_path.

6f0036151f settings: enable "ibft" plugin by default together with "ifcfg-rh"
Originally, ibft settings were handled by "ifcfg-rh" plugin. Later, we added
a separate "ibft" plugin and moved the functionality there.

The problem was that users quite possibly had a configuration like
  [main]
  plugins=ifcfg-rh
in their "NetworkManager.conf". That meant, after upgrade users would
no longer have ibft support.

We fixed that by installing "/etc/NetworkManager/conf.d/10-ibft-plugin.conf"
which was read after the main file and contained:
  [main]
  plugins+=ibft

We no longer want to install configuration snippets with our core packages to
/etc. Avoid the regression by changing the meaning of "ifcfg-rh". By enabling
"ifcfg-rh" you now implicitly enable "ibft" plugin as well. This can be
turned off via "no-ibft". And you can continue to enable "ibft" plugin
alone.

98dd29e4ae config: fix setting default configuration for 'main.plugins'
'main.plugins' is the only configuration options for which we
have a default value and which we always want to set.

This property has a compile time default and can be set via command line,
fix the logic to set the value.

The proper way is:

  - first set it (always) to the compile time default
  - then read the configuration files, which potentially modify
    the value.
  - finally, if set via command line, overwrite it because
    command line always wins.

Also comment-out the setting from our default file in
"contrib/fedora/rpm/NetworkManager.conf". We don't really need it to be
configured there, as we have a compile time default. Commenting it out
makes this clearer to the user.

Note that we cannot drop "10-ibft-plugin.conf" snippet from
NetworkManager package, because many users might have an old
"NetworkManager.conf" file with "plugin=ifcfg-rh".

This is a change in behavior if the user has no explicit
"plugins=ifcfg-rh" setting but followed by "plugins+=ibft".

d783742b22 config: read configuration directory "/usr/lib/NetworkManager/conf.d"
This allows packages to install their configuration snippets to
"/usr/", which is a better place for system-provided configuration
files then "/etc".

"/usr/lib/NetworkManager/conf.d/" is read first, so that the values
in /etc have higher priority.

In general, we want to move system-provided configuration away from
/etc, so that a user can do a "factory-reset" by purging /etc.
